1. Preheat oven to 400° convection (or 425° conventional). Start with filets about 1 1/2 inch thick of about 8 oz each and trimmed well.
2. Season all sides to taste. Just kosher salt and pepper will be fine. I use my 7:2:2 (see my post on making 7:2:2).
3. In an oven-safe pan (I love my 10-inch cast iron) over medium-high heat melt 1 tablespoon of butter or use oil. When hot, sear both sides of the filets for 2-3 minutes. Sear, flip, sear, and final flip before going to the oven. Get to about the final color you want.
4. Transfer to the preheated oven. Cook to your desired done temperature minus about 3-5 degrees. For me, medium-rare is always about 8-10 minutes to get an internal temp of about 135°- 140°. If you want rare, check the internal temperature when the meat goes into the oven.
